What is a Panel Upgrade?
A panel upgrade includes replacing an existing electrical panel with a newer, more effective design efficient in handling increased electrical demand. This procedure may require upgrading the electrical service from a lower amperage (like 100 amps) to a higher one (like 200 amps), or potentially setting up a brand-new panel entirely. Electrical codes and requirements differ by area, but the fundamental objective remains the exact same: to guarantee safe and efficient electrical energy circulation.

Upgrading an electrical panel provides various benefits, which can substantially improve the safety and performance of a property's electrical system. Here are a few of the crucial advantages:
Safety
Modern panels come equipped with innovative security features such as Ground Fault Circuit Interrupters (GFCIs) and Arc Fault Circuit Interrupters (AFCIs), which protect versus electrical shocks and fires.
Increased Capacity
An updated panel can handle increased electrical load, permitting the addition of brand-new appliances, devices, and systems. This is especially essential for families with numerous devices or wise home systems.
Energy Efficiency
New panels facilitate much better energy management, adding to lower electrical power costs and minimized energy waste.
Increased Property Value
An upgraded electrical system can improve the value of a property, making it more attractive to potential purchasers. A modern panel guarantees potential purchasers of the safety and efficiency of the electrical system.
Assurance
Knowing that the electrical system can managing current demands without risk of failure or hazards offers considerable comfort for homeowners and business operators alike.

Frequently Asked Questions (FAQs)1. How frequently should I upgrade my electrical panel?
Usually, an electrical panel needs to be examined every 20-30 years. Nevertheless, if you see any safety concerns or UPVC Door Renovation increased electrical demands, think about an upgrade faster.
2. Can I upgrade my electrical panel myself?
Electrical work requires specialized knowledge and permits. It is a good idea to work with a licensed electrician for safety and compliance with local codes.
3. Will upgrading my panel affect my insurance?
Upgrading your panel can possibly reduce your home insurance premiums as it enhances the safety of your home's electrical system. Constantly inform your insurance service provider after an upgrade.
4. What happens if I do not upgrade my panel?
Failing to upgrade can cause safety dangers, consisting of electrical fires, device damage, and frequent power blackouts.
5. For how long does a panel upgrade take?
The period of a panel upgrade can differ but generally takes in between 4 to 8 hours, depending upon the complexity of the installation and any needed upgrades to electrical wiring.
